Bledsoe And The Magic: The L.A. Clippers seem to have done a good job outing the Orlando Magic and their pursuit of Eric Bledsoe. Sources say the Clippers are making sure there isn’t a better offer out there for Bledsoe than the package that Orlando is said to be constructing. As of last night, it seemed the Magic’s deal was centered around Arron Afflalo and possibly last year’s first-round selection Andrew Nicholson. There was talk that a protected 2015 first-round pick would be included, basically replacing the draft asset the Clippers had to surrender to get Doc Rivers out of Boston. The Magic would in return get Bledsoe and forward Caron Butler. The deal is far from done, according to sources, as both the Clippers and the Magic are exploring other options, but some of the players involved in the deal believe it may happen on draft night, assuming the Clippers can’t find a better deal.
